How to Create a Welcoming Atmosphere in Your Home to Make Guests Feel Comfortable
Creating a welcoming atmosphere in your home is an important part of making your guests feel comfortable. Here are some tips to help you create a warm and inviting atmosphere for your guests.
1. Make sure your home is clean and tidy. A clean and organized home will make your guests feel more at ease. Take the time to tidy up before your guests arrive and make sure that any clutter is out of sight.
2. Set the mood with lighting. Soft lighting can help create a cozy atmosphere. Consider using lamps or candles to create a warm and inviting atmosphere.
3. Create a comfortable seating area. Make sure that your guests have a comfortable place to sit and relax. Provide plenty of seating options and make sure that the furniture is comfortable.
4. Offer refreshments. Having snacks and drinks available for your guests will make them feel welcome and appreciated. Consider offering a variety of options to accommodate different tastes.
5. Play some music. Music can help create a relaxed atmosphere. Choose music that is appropriate for the occasion and that your guests will enjoy.
By following these tips, you can create a welcoming atmosphere in your home that will make your guests feel comfortable and at ease.
Tips for Hosting Guests in Your Home and Making Them Feel at Ease
1. Prepare your home: Before your guests arrive, make sure your home is clean and tidy. Put away any clutter and make sure the guest room is ready for them.
2. Welcome your guests: Greet your guests with a warm welcome and make them feel at home. Offer them a beverage and a snack to make them feel comfortable.
3. Show them around: Give your guests a tour of your home and show them where they can find things like towels, extra blankets, and other amenities.
4. Ask questions: Ask your guests questions about their trip and their lives. This will help them feel more at ease and make them feel like they are part of the conversation.
5. Offer to help: Let your guests know that you are available to help them with anything they may need. This will make them feel more comfortable and appreciated.
6. Respect their privacy: Respect your guests’ privacy and give them space to relax and unwind.
7. Make them feel at home: Provide your guests with items that will make them feel at home, such as a basket of snacks, a cozy blanket, or a book to read.
8. Show appreciation: Show your guests that you appreciate them by thanking them for coming and offering to help with anything they may need.
By following these tips, you can ensure that your guests feel comfortable and at ease in your home.
